Amidst the 1940's austerity, one sparkling socialite named Florence Foster Jenkins takes New York, and the world, by storm with her enthusiasm as a soprano who boasts far from perfect pitch. Based on a true story, Florence slides from note to note and recital to recording session surrounded by a dedicated entourage who can't help but feast on Florence's joy. Warbles, screeches, and laughter score a delightful melody of moments leading up to her sold-out show at Carnegie Hall. Known as the worst opera singer who ever lived, her confidence and passion ensure memories of her adventurous spirit will never die.
